French electronic music producer and DJ Christophe Le Friant has built a career under the Bob Sinclar moniker, spreading the sounds of French house to international ears from the late '90s and beyond. In the midst of a mid-2000s chart run -- with his trio of Western Dream, Soundz of Freedom, and Born in '69 all certified gold in France -- his song "Love Generation" topped charts across the globe in 2005 and he received a Grammy nomination the year after for another chart-topper, "World, Hold On (Children of the Sky)" featuring Steve Edwards. He continued to release charting singles into the 2010s, including the gold-certified hits "Feel the Vibe" and "I Believe." In the 2022, "World, Hold On" was reworked by Fisher and became a hit in Australia and the U.K. In addition to making music, he is also the head of the French label Yellow Productions, which he founded in 1993 with Alain Ho.
